This video explains z-scores and standardization, teaching how to calculate exact proportions using the standard normal distribution. The standard normal distribution has a mean of 0 and a standard deviation of 1, with each number on the horizontal axis corresponding to a z-score indicating the number of standard deviations an observation is from the mean.
